【已解决】【 IPC SDK】目前调试低功耗出流速度

IPC/NVR/可视门铃等具备多媒体能力的设备,扫地机/AGV等机器人设备


jiejun.huang
Posts: 38

你好,已经是true了,请问其他参数符合要求吗?
ipc_sdk_run_var.p2p_info.enable = TRUE;
ipc_sdk_run_var.p2p_info.is_lowpower = TRUE;
ipc_sdk_run_var.p2p_info.max_p2p_client = 5;
ipc_sdk_run_var.p2p_info.live_mode = TRANS_DEFAULT_HIGH;
ipc_sdk_run_var.p2p_info.transfer_event_cb = __TUYA_APP_p2p_event_cb;
ipc_sdk_run_var.p2p_info.rev_audio_cb = __TUYA_APP_rev_audio_cb;

User avatar
fallen-queen
Posts: 140

Re: 【求助】【 IPC SDK】目前调试低功耗出流速度

符合要求

jiejun.huang
Posts: 38

Re: 【求助】【 IPC SDK】目前调试低功耗出流速度

我们板子上/etc/resolv.conf 如下:

cat resolv.conf

nameserver 192.168.3.1
nameserver 0.0.0.0

pwd

/etc

帮忙看一下是否有问题。

User avatar
fallen-queen
Posts: 140

Re: 【求助】【 IPC SDK】目前调试低功耗出流速度

nameserver一般会有8.8.8.8和114.114.114.114吧

jiejun.huang
Posts: 38

Re: 【求助】【 IPC SDK】目前调试低功耗出流速度

这2个dns都是hi3861那边传过来的,那边获取DNS的API是:
lwip_dns_getserver

User avatar
fallen-queen
Posts: 140

Re: 【求助】【 IPC SDK】目前调试低功耗出流速度

可以考虑把8.8.8.8和4.2.2.2加进去

jiejun.huang
Posts: 38

Re: 【求助】【 IPC SDK】目前调试低功耗出流速度

3.如果想要提高唤醒出流速度,可以将P2P预览初始化(tuya_ipc_transfer_init)放在SDK初始化之后,可以创建一个线程初始化P2P,不必等MQTT上线。
----这个建议放在 tuya_ipc_init_sdk 之后,还是放在 tuya_ipc_start_sdk之后?

User avatar
fallen-queen
Posts: 140

Re: 【已解决】【 IPC SDK】目前调试低功耗出流速度

1.未配网时,tuya_ipc_transfer_init放在MQTT上线后,初始化;
2.已配网时,tuya_ipc_transfer_init放在tuya_ipc_init_sdk后,初始化。

none
Posts: 9

Re: 【已解决】【 IPC SDK】目前调试低功耗出流速度

我们用的DEMO_FOR_IPC_5.X这个tuya_ipc_transfer_init都是在之前初始化的

Attachments
企业微信截图_16856162776858.png
User avatar
fallen-queen
Posts: 140

Re: 【已解决】【 IPC SDK】目前调试低功耗出流速度

也可以,只是未配网的情况下,最好放到MQTT上线后初始化,demo这里可能不是很完善。

Post Reply